Razon Group muling bubuhayin ang Rizal Memorial Coliseum

Abac Cordero - Pang-masa

MANILA, Philippines – Kung matutuloy ang plano, ire-renovate ng bonggang-bongga ang Rizal Memorial Sports Complex (RMSC) sa layuning mapreserba ang 82-year-old complex.

Sinabi ng Razon Group, nagpakita ng malaking interes sa 10-hectare property, sa isang statement na nais nilang i-revitalize” ang RMSC.

Matagal nang napapabalitang plano ng pamunuan ng Lungsod ng Maynila na i-privatize ang RMSC na itinayo noong 1934 para sa pagho-host ang Far Eastern Games.

Kahapon ay nagbigay ng mas konkretong detalye ang Razon Group sa pangunguna ni business tycoon Enrique Razon ng kanilang plano sa RMSC.

“The Razon Group has for some time now been offering to re-develop and revitalize the RMSC through a preservation and urban renewal project,” ayon sa statement.

 Iginiit ng grupo na ang planong re-developing ng complex ay hindi nangangahulugang sisirain nila ang Rizal Memorial Coliseum o ang Rizal Memorial baseball stadium.

“(The) RMSC is a sports landmark and of the close association that Filipinos have for sports, the Razon Group, in its preservation plan, will maintain as well as fortify the RMSC façade,” sabi pa sa statement.

“With this urban renewal, Manila is expected to quickly catch up with other cities in the National Capital Region that have quickly grown and modernized.  Moreover, the revitalized RMSC is expected to provide a new revenue stream for Manila, as well as create thousands of jobs,” sabi pa sa statement.

“Today, it stands derelict and a sad reminder of the Philippines’ former glory days in sports,” said the Razon Group, adding that the planned “urban renewal” of the RMSC will provide the city of Manila additional income.

Ngunit mahirap ang planong ito dahil nga-yon pa lang ay nakiki-pagnegosasyon na ang Heritage Conservation Society (HCS) at ang National Commission for Culture and the Arts (NCCA).

Sinabi ni Senator Manny Pacquiao na umaasa siyang hindi masisira  ang  RMSC na may malaking bahagi  sa ating Philippine sports history.

“Sayang naman (It’s a pity),” ani Pacquiao, na nagsabing hindi puwedeng puwersahin ng City of Manila ang PSC na umalis sa RMSC.

Sinabi rin ni PSC Chairman William Ramirez na walang balak ang ahensiya na alisin sa Rizal ang napakaraming atleta na naka-billet doon.
